Icelandic Shoplifter at Kulturhuset Stadsteatern

Shoplifter / Hrafnhildur Arnardóttir is one of Iceland’s leading artists. Her practice expands the boundaries between visual art, performance, fashion, traditional crafts and design. Shoplifter’s breakthrough on the international art scene came with her unique, large-scale and colourful installations of synthetic hair. Chromo Zones is an exhibition inviting the visitor to explore with all senses!

Shoplifter / Hrafnhildur Arnardóttir (b. 1969) represented Iceland at the Venice Biennale in 2019, with the installation Chromo Sapiens. In recent years, she has had solo shows at SCAD Museum of Art in Savannah, USA (2020), The Reykjavík Art Museum, Iceland (2020), Kiasma – Museum of Contemporary Art in Finland (2019), the National Gallery of Iceland (2017) and the Walt Disney Concert Hall in Los Angeles, USA (2017) to name just a few. She frequently collaborates with musicians and commercial brands, including Björk.
